BMW X4 F26 (2015-2018)

Internally designated as the F26, the BMW X4 was a compact luxury SUV marketed as a sports activity coupe (SAV) featuring styling elements and the roofline of a traditional two-door coupe. The X4 shared its powertrains with the X3 compact luxury SUV and offered a variety of four and six-cylinder petrol and diesel engines. In terms of BMW's model range, the X4 is slotted above the X3 but below the X5 in the model range, and is 1 inch longer and 1 inch taller than the F25 X3 it's based on. From 2014 to 2018, the F26 X4 offered either the turbocharged 2.0L N20B20 inline four-cylinder petrol engine or the turbocharged 3.0L N55B30M0 straight-six petrol. The F26 X4 also received BMW's high-performance M build and featured the turbocharged 3.0L N55B30T0 straight-six petrol engine rated at 355 hp at 5,800-6,000 RPM. All models featured BMW's all-wheel xDrive system and were mated to either a 6-speed manual or 8-speed ZF 8HP automatic transmission depending on variant. In addition, three diesel engines were offered, including a twin-turbo 3.0L straight-six.
